[libcamera-devel] [PATCH v2] ipa: ipu3: Consolidate querying of exposure and gain limits

On 3/3/22 17:17, Kieran Bingham wrote:
> Quoting Umang Jain (2022-03-01 07:59:19)
>> The exposure and gain limits are required for AGC configuration
>> handled in IPAIPU3::updateSessionConfiguration(), which is happening
>> already. Therefore the max/min private members in IPAIPU3 class for
>> exposure/gain serve no use except setting initial values of exposure_
>> and gain_ members.
>>
>> Drop the max/min private members from IPAIPU3 class and set initial
>> gain_ and exposure_ in  IPAIPU3::updateSessionConfiguration().
>
> Great, even better to drop them if they aren't used.
>
> This looks like we're on the path to removing the private variables for
> controls from the IPAIPU3 now, as they should all be stored in the
> context if there's any relationship with the algorithms.


yeah, we are on that path.

> What's required to get rid of gain_, exposure_ and defVBlank_ from here
> too?


we can drop gain_, exposure_ and replace them with local vars, no issue 
in that.

defVBlank_ seems to be used IPAIPU3 class functions directly, but i 
think we can move the defVBlank_ to JM's introduction of 
IPASessionConfiguration.sensor structure

With this plan i think we can drop these remaining private members from 
IPAIPU3.
